Mike Ware promoted at CBRE

Pictured above: Mike Ware

 

Mike Ware has been appointed to head CB Richard Ellis' property and asset management team in the Midlands, South West and Wales.

A senior director, Mr Ware has been with the firm for six years, establishing the property management service in Bristol.

The move puts Mr Ware at the helm of a 51-strong team across the three regions, including 11 surveyors and 18 facilities managers working from Birmingham.

He said: "CBRE advise a range of clients from independent businesses through to major corporates.  We combine local knowledge and expertise with the full weight of a global business. Our property and asset management service is not about collecting rent and service charges - we offer clients a full 360 degree view of their property and how it can be leveraged to their advantage."

CBRE's property management clients include ING, Nurton Developments, Carlyle Group, Threadneedle, and the BBC, BP and Shell pension funds. In Birmingham, the firm manages many of the city's trophy office buildings, including Colmore Plaza and Cannon House/2 Colmore Square.
